When TerraNote's field-survey app enters offline mode, custom fields added via the plugin API are serialized but silently discarded on reconnect if their schema version differs from the cached one. Plugin authors should note that the sync layer now validates field schemas before queuing; mismatches will raise a SyncSchemaError instead of failing silently. Fix lands in the next plugin SDK release. To verify your plugin against the patched client, test against the build identified below.

trace token, baweg-kagaf: htk21_9529349b842c81a62481d

Tomas — handing over the master copies for the Quillstone print job. Four boards, two film sheets, all in the black portfolio case by the dispatch desk. They're the only originals, so no leaving the case unattended, even for a coffee run. Print shop is Harrow & Vance on the Dellworth estate; they're expecting it before 11. Case stays locked until arrival. The hand-over instruction for the courier is below.

drop instructions, hahip-badug: the quenox ralath courier leaves the kaseth fraiel rusiel tameth belys istdor ralion giliel ledger at gate 7830 under passcode 165413

Step 4: Verify sort stability in Ledgerline's report builder before promoting the build. When two rows share a sort key, the builder must preserve insertion order; enable STABLE_SORT=true in the app environment and re-run the regression report to confirm ties no longer reshuffle between exports. Once verified, open the staging env file and add the signing credential the export service uses, placing it on the next line.

secret setting of fawig-tawip: RELAY_SECRET3=e04